Over the years, Audi has actually transitioned through numerous key technologies. The kind of key an automobile requires depends heavily on its manufacturing year and the trim level (particularly whether it includes "Advanced Key" keyless entry).
1. Conventional Transponder Flip Keys
Common in designs from the late 1990s to the mid-2000s (such as the A4 B6 or early A3), these keys include a physical blade that flips out. Inside the plastic head is a little transponder chip that communicates with the ignition barrel.
2. The Audi Smart Key/ Fob
Utilized in most models from 2008 onwards, these secrets are typically placed into a slot in the dashboard or kept in the motorist's pocket. They utilize Radio Frequency (RF) to interact with the car.
3. Audi Advanced Key (Keyless Go)
This is a development of the smart key. It enables the driver to keep the key in their pocket, unlock the door by touching the manage, and begin the engine via a "Start/Stop" button. These keys are the most complex and expensive to reproduce.
4. Audi Connect Key (Digital Key)
In the latest designs, Audi provides digital key integration, permitting specific Android smartphones to serve as the vehicle's key via Near Field Communication (NFC).

The Step-by-Step Process of Getting a Spare Key
If an owner chooses to continue with getting an additional key, the following actions are usually included:
1. Identification and Verification
The service supplier will require the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N). This is found on the motorist's side dashboard (visible through the windshield) or on the door pillar. In addition, evidence of ownership (Title or Registration) and a valid ID are legally needed to avoid unapproved key duplication.
2. Sourcing the HardwareThe Dealership: They purchase a key pre-cut to the VIN from a local distribution center.The Locksmith: They typically carry "blank" Audi shells and utilize a CNC laser-cutting maker to duplicate the physical emergency blade on-site.3. Configuring to the Immobilizer
This is the most technical phase. A diagnostic tool is plugged into the car's OBD-II port. The software must bypass or enter the security layer of the ECU to "introduce" the brand-new key to the car. During this procedure, all existing keys need to exist, as the car typically "wipes" the memory and re-learns all licensed secrets concurrently.
4. Checking
The specialist will test:

Does my Audi key have a mechanical blade?
Yes. Even the "keyless" fobs have a surprise mechanical blade. This is generally accessed by pressing a release button on the fob. This blade is used to by hand unlock the chauffeur's door if the key battery or the car battery dies.
The number of keys can be programmed to one Audi?
The majority of Audi designs enable approximately 8 secrets to be configured to the immobilizer system at one time.
Can I buy an utilized Audi key on eBay and use it?
It is typically not recommended. The majority of Audi keys are "locked" to the first automobile they are programmed to. An utilized key can not be re-programmed to a various car unless the transponder chip is replaced or "unlocked" by an expert with specific hardware-- a service that frequently costs more than buying a brand-new blank.
